Obra Architects Logic, Selected Projects 2003-2016

Book rating

More about the book

Based in New York City, OBRA is led by Pablo Castro and Jennifer Lee. In this monograph, which covers over a decade of work by the office, logic traces the trajectories of nine selected international projects. Among the diverse assortment are Casa Osa (Costa Rica), Freedom Park (Pretoria, South Africa), Beatfuse! (New York), Casa en la Finca (San Juan, Argentina), Oxymoron Pavilion (Shenzhen), SanHe Kindergarten (Beijing), Ascoli Nuovissimo (Ascoli Pisceno, Italy), and Urbia, the furniture system they developed for small apartments. The book also includes critical essays by Jean Louis Cohen, Peter Lynch, Nader Tehrani, Zhou Yi, and Pablo Castro.
